Welcome aboard. The audit-log viewer (codename Ledgerpane) lives in the internal-tools monorepo under /tools/ledgerpane. Local setup: run the bootstrap script, seed with the sample fixtures, never point at prod. Read access requires the auditor role — request it on day one, approval takes ~24h. Docs are thin; the query DSL cheatsheet in the repo wiki is the best reference. Questions go here.

escalation mailbox, bahof-faduf: sorwyn@qirvanworks.internal

This page documents the runtime environments for Fernhaus, the controller that compensates for sensor drift in the humidity and CO2 probes across the Dellmere glasshouses. Drift-correction coefficients are recalibrated weekly and pushed to the edge units; staging uses synthetic probe data, while production reads live telemetry. For security review purposes, note that the correction service runs with read-only access to probe feeds. The production environment currently runs with the following configuration.

config for tagug-tajep:
[fenmir]
host = fenmir.qorvelsys.internal
user = fenmir_svc
database = fenmir_prod

Quick heads-up on Pinwheel UI versioning: we cut a minor release every sprint, and anything touching component props needs a changeset file in the PR. No changeset, no merge — the bot will nag you. Majors are rare and go through the design council first. The full policy, with examples of what counts as breaking, lives on the internal page below.

wiki page, bahip-yahip: https://grafana.qirvanlabs.corp/browse/display/projects/cc3a1b9dbfc9

## Onboarding: Consentine banner rollout

Consentine is rolling out in staged cohorts. Plugins rendering inside the banner frame must declare their purpose category in the manifest or they get blocked at load. Cohort assignment comes from CONSENTINE_COHORT; leave it unset to follow the default ramp. Never cache consent state client-side longer than the session. Test against the Dunmorrow staging cohort before shipping. Your plugin authenticates to the consent API via a token in your env file, appended on the next line.

vault entry, bagef-hafop: RELAY_SECRET3=a63